Evaluation of antimicrobial activity of BisGMA / TEGDMA-based dental experimental nanocomposites with chlorhexidine-loaded MMT

Abstract

The objective of the present study was to evaluate the antimicrobial activity of hybrid composites containing the MMT / CHX complex and conventional loads (barium and silica glass) in different concentrations. Nine BisGMA / TEGDMA-based composites containing 5% chlorhexidine-loaded MMT and barium glass concentrations: 0, 30 or 50% by weight will be made; And colloidal silica: 0, 30 or 50% by weight. The antimicrobial activity will be assessed by the inhibition halo test, and the bacterium used will be S. Mutans. Specimens will be made using a silicon matrix with 5.0 mm diameter and 1.0 mm thickness between two sheets of glass. The photopolymerization will be done using a dose of approximately 18J / cm2. For each group 5 specimens will be made and placed on the surface of the seeded agar plate. The plaques containing the S. mutans microorganism will be incubated in anaerobiosis. Statistical analysis will be performed according to the normality and the homoscedasticity of the data. (AU)
